diff options
author | 2012-09-14 10:23:59 +0900 | |
---|---|---|
committer | 2012-09-14 11:21:12 +0900 | |
commit | 9c5d165e9c5797f16d3b07b043a5525353ad0d4f (patch) | |
tree | b363ae17912d2dbbb207f29e13951462cfd39475 /java/src | |
parent | d7fdc730c302c182cc34dd03018b4185df912727 (diff) | |
download | latinime-9c5d165e9c5797f16d3b07b043a5525353ad0d4f.tar.gz latinime-9c5d165e9c5797f16d3b07b043a5525353ad0d4f.tar.xz latinime-9c5d165e9c5797f16d3b07b043a5525353ad0d4f.zip |
Don't show gesture preview trail while detecting gesture input
Bug: 7166222
Change-Id: Iecc8403a4eca305323ed8c8e17266d23172d84d9
Diffstat (limited to 'java/src')
-rw-r--r-- | java/src/com/android/inputmethod/keyboard/PointerTracker.java |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/java/src/com/android/inputmethod/keyboard/PointerTracker.java b/java/src/com/android/inputmethod/keyboard/PointerTracker.java index 2417d6e96..a6439c46a 100644 --- a/java/src/com/android/inputmethod/keyboard/PointerTracker.java +++ b/java/src/com/android/inputmethod/keyboard/PointerTracker.java @@ -545,13 +545,14 @@ public class PointerTracker implements PointerTrackerQueue.Element { } private void startBatchInput() { - if (!sInGesture && mGestureStrokeWithPreviewTrail.isStartOfAGesture()) { - if (DEBUG_LISTENER) { - Log.d(TAG, "onStartBatchInput"); - } - sInGesture = true; - mListener.onStartBatchInput(); + if (sInGesture || !mGestureStrokeWithPreviewTrail.isStartOfAGesture()) { + return; + } + if (DEBUG_LISTENER) { + Log.d(TAG, "onStartBatchInput"); } + sInGesture = true; + mListener.onStartBatchInput(); final boolean isOldestTracker = sPointerTrackerQueue.getOldestElement() == this; mDrawingProxy.showGesturePreviewTrail(this, isOldestTracker); } |